My story
For my 50th birthday at the beginning of Sept I plan to complete LEJOGs for three charities. Two of which I have over the years raised funds for and I have decided to add a third and a new charity all of which have some significant meaning to me.
I hope to train for the event between work commitments ie summer camp, Bisley and Air Cadet DofE activities and be ready for the start of the challenge and completing a week before a new decade🙂.
I have been training this winter for Milton Keynes marathon which I completed on the 5th May in 4hrs 13mins and training CCF cadets for this year's Ten Tors 35mile event on Dartmoor. I now turn my mind to the scale of 1000 miles on a bike over 14 days with Pedal Britain all of which will be self funded so all monies raised will be spread equally across the three charities.
